Non-opioid analgesics are the first line of treatment for mild to moderate pain. These medications are commonly available in pharmacies without a prescription, making them accessible to the public. Common non-opioid analgesics include:
Paracetamol (Acetaminophen): Often utilized for headaches, muscle pains, and fever.Ibuprofen: Effective for inflammatory conditions and pain relief.Diclofenac: Used mainly for inflammatory pain, such as arthritis.
While non-opioid analgesics are typically safe when utilized as directed, overuse can result in significant negative effects, such as liver damage in the case of paracetamol.
Opioid Analgesics
Opioid analgesics are the most potent pain relief medications available and are essential for handling moderate to serious pain, particularly in postoperative and cancer care. However, they feature a high potential for addiction and abuse, triggering more stringent policies.

Before being recommended opioid medications in Russia, clients must go through a thorough evaluation. Physicians should abide by legal protocols, consisting of:

Regulative Challenges and Access
Despite the availability of different pain medications, patients in Russia deal with numerous challenges, including:

Strict Prescription Regulations: The requirement for prescriptions for numerous reliable pain medications restricts availability for those in immediate need of pain relief.

Awareness and Education: There is a necessity for continuous education for both doctor and clients regarding suitable pain management alternatives and their dangers.

Cultural Stigmas: Patients may hesitate to look for aid for pain management due to worries about stigma connected with opioid usage.
